Leola's energy comes from Wind, Hydroelectric, Coal, Natural Gas, and Solar. Wind is the largest source of electricity, providing 65% of Leola's energy. Hydroelectric is the second largest source, making up 19%. Coal provides 9% of the energy in Leola. Natural Gas provides 6% of the energy in Leola. Solar provides 1% of the energy in Leola.
